通过U盘安装UBUNTU系统

这里借助U盘安装工具安装LIUNX系统,这里我安装在嵌入式单板机620上,也可以是普通PC

1、  下载ISO镜像文件,这里我选择的ubuntu服务器版:ubuntu-10.04-server-i386.iso,下载镜像地址:http://www.ubuntu.com/server/get-ubuntu/download,由于网速较慢,我从BT上下载的

2、  可以在windows环境下安装,需要U盘创建工具:Universal USB Installer(下载地址:http://www.pendrivelinux.com/universal-usb-installer-easy-as-1-2-3/

也可以在ubuntu环境下安装,ubuntu下自带转化软件,该软件路径:系统-系统管理-USB启动盘创建器。个人推荐在ubuntu环境下安装,我首先在windows下进行安装,总是出现写入错误,后来在ubuntu环境下成功安装。

3、  安装前先格式化U盘,格成FAT格式,可在WINDOWS环境下进行,然后加载镜像,进行转化即可。时间比较长,最后提示成功。

参考网页:http://www.ubuntu.com/server/get-ubuntu/download

4、  在620板子上(或待安装的PC)上,插上U盘,键盘,显示器,上电,按DEL进入BIOS,在boot 优先级选项中选择HARD DEVICE,在HARD DEVICE中,第一项选择对应U盘的设备名称。退出,进入安装界面。

5、  一步一步进行安装,语言选项最好选英语,否则可能会出现乱码,设定网络时,可以先取消,安装好系统后在进行设置。分割硬盘时,我采用了默认的方式。选择了LAMP SERVER方式。一切就绪后,最终出现登录界面。

参考网页:http://wiki.debian.org.hk/w/Install_Ubuntu_server

6、  设置网络

A. 在网络设置时,自动分配网络IP的auto DHCP方式没有成功,这里采用的手动设置IP的方式。在/etc/network/interfaces中加入:

auto eth0
       Iface eth0 inet static
       address  XX.XX.XX.XX         #IP地址
       netmask  XX.XX.XX.XX         #子网掩码
       gateway  XX.XX.XX.XX         #网关

B. 修改DNS

DNS可以通过在主机上通过IPCONFIG/ALL获得

sudo gedit /etc/resolv.conf

添加:

nameserver 172.16.3.4     希望修改成的DNS

C. 重启网络配置

/etc/init.d/networking restart

此时可以通过:ping www.baidu.com 连接成功

参考网页:http://www.7747.net/Article/201006/50762.html

D. 添加OPENSSH,

sudo apt-get install openssh-server

启动:sudo /etc/init.d/ssh restart

在主机上(windows系统下)安装putty,就可以远程通过网络登录UBUNTU服务器

7、  设置通过串口终端方式登录ubuntu服务器(620板)

A. 在/etc/init/ttyS0.conf文件(文件不存在,则添加文件)中,修改和添加:

start on stopped rc RUNLEVEL=[2345]

stop on runlevel [!2345]

respawn

exec /sbin/getty -L 115200 ttyS0 vt102

  然后:sudo start ttyS0

(A步骤可能不需要)

B. 在/etc/default/grub文件中,修改或添加(注意:有的语句已经存在):

 

GRUB_DEFAULT=0

GRUB_TIMEOUT=1

GRUB_DISTRIBUTOR=`lsb_release -i -s 2> /dev/null || echo Debian`

GRUB_CMDLINE_LINUX_DEFAULT="console=tty0 console=ttyS0,115200n8"

GRUB_TERMINAL=serial

GRUB_SERIAL_COMMAND="serial --speed=115200 --unit=0 --word=8 --parity=no --stop=1"

然后:update-grub

 重启,用串口连接主机和620板(或ubuntu服务器),在主机上打开超级终端,设置参数:115200 8 N 1 ,数据流控制:无。然后就可以通过串口控制620嵌入式板了。

目前通过串口,传文件有问题,需进一步解决。

参考网页:https://help.ubuntu.com/community/SerialConsoleHowto

转载于:https://www.cnblogs.com/lzl_/archive/2010/12/05/1896883.html

  • 0
    点赞
  • 0
    收藏
    觉得还不错? 一键收藏
  • 0
    评论
评论
添加红包

请填写红包祝福语或标题

红包个数最小为10个

红包金额最低5元

当前余额3.43前往充值 >
需支付:10.00
成就一亿技术人!
领取后你会自动成为博主和红包主的粉丝 规则
hope_wisdom
发出的红包
实付
使用余额支付
点击重新获取
扫码支付
钱包余额 0

抵扣说明:

1.余额是钱包充值的虚拟货币,按照1:1的比例进行支付金额的抵扣。
2.余额无法直接购买下载,可以购买VIP、付费专栏及课程。

余额充值